The buoys showed up smaller than yesterday but the session was perhaps better. The sets were not as big but perhaps more frequent. The angle got roped in to 305 from 320 which may have helped, and there also may have been a touch of SW in there for added boost. Who knows, but it was fun. The rights were certainly holding up much better than yesterday, yet again a few really long rights, something you'd expect from a point break where your legs are a little tired towards the end of the ride. Even though many waves pitched out I continue to get denied on any barrels on the central coast. My lefts were fast and fun, with some solid cutbacks that felt great.

Perhaps the best display of dolphins in my surfing career. A small pod anchored itself outside of my position for some 15 minutes. They showed up during a mini set on the outside but did not drop into any of the waves. Instead they played on the outside, jumping out of the water and splashing each other with their tails. I caught a mid sized wave inside and was paddling back out and got caught inside by a set. I was paddling out toward a large set wave, there were 5 or 6 dolphins embedded in the open face coming straight for me. Just as I was starting to push my body up to get some momentum for my duck dive, their active sonar detected the presence of a kook in front of them, and they all straffed left and continued down the line. Awesome. They then proceeded to beat me back to the lineup and claim priority on the next set. This time they tookoff real early on a wave, outside of us all. They were heading straight in, towards a woman paddling out and from my profile view I could see they were now not really in the wave but a few feet in front of it, and 1 or 2 of them had risen up and were half way of the water, propelling forward at mach speed. Awesome.
